<description><![CDATA[ Cardinal <a href=http://wikimapia.org/12215406/Cardinal-Timothy-Manning-House-of-Prayer-for-Priests-Immaculate-Heart-Retreat-House>Timothy Manning</a> House of Prayer<br />- Formerly the 1928 estate designed for and once owned by Earle C.  Anthony. The house was designed by Bernard Maybeck with John White as  his associate architect. Earle was a radio pioneer who founded and  owned, until his death in 1961, radio station KFI AM 640. He also was  known as a prominent Packard automotive dealer in Los Angeles. Anthony  commissioned Parkinson and Bergstrom to design his Packard dealership,  and Greene and Greene to design the building's detail, entrance and  interiors.<br /><br />For me, the House of Prayer has been a life and vocation saver. All of this has given me an improved self image.—a priest<br /><br />Set in the Los Feliz area of Los Angeles near Griffith Park, the House of Prayer offers priests a respite from daily ministerial activity. The blending of Spanish architectural design and landscaping provides a setting of quiet and simple beauty suitable to its purpose: fostering a priest's prayer life, inner freedom, rest and reflection.<br /><br />The central focus of the House of Prayer are the three chapels. One chapel is located in the main building and is used for group prayer and Eucharistic Celebration. Next door is a beautiful adoration chapel. In the original building, which is set aside for silent retreats, there is an additional adoration chapel.<br /><br />Accomodationss are available for visiting priests. A well-stocked kitchen allows each guest to have his breakfast whenever convenient. The rooms allow the guest to choose to be silent or with a group. This allows opportunity for conversation and fellowship. The lunch and evening dinners are prepared by a cook.<br /><br />There is a full staff of priests available for spiritual direction, sacramental reconciliation and retreats. The Brothers of the Good Shepherd attend to the accomodations of the guests. Any priest or priest support group is welcome. <description><![CDATA[ Back in 1935 Sybil and Douglas Sloane, inspired by a walk around Lake George in New York, decided to build an outdoor chapel. This was the genesis of the Cathedral in the Pines. The Massachusetts natives found the spot they were looking for in the township of Rindge, New Hampshire. Several hundred acres of farmland that featured tall pines and a stunning view of the Grand Monadnock Mountain convinced them they had the right place.  <br /><br />In the beginning the chapel was conceived as a personal endeavour by the Sloanes. They gave each of their four children their choice of a plot of land on the property to build their own homes. <br /><br />It wasn't until 1944 when their son Sandy, an Army Air Force pilot, was shot down over Germany that the Sloanes decided to dedicate the chapel to those who had died in the nation's service.  Later that was expanded to include all Americans who served their country. <br /><br />Building the chapel in the sight of Grand Monadnock was an inspired choice for the Cathedral in the Pines. It is one of the most climbed mountains in the world and has been a touchstone for generations of Americans and non-Americans alike. Ralph Waldo Emerson, Nathaniel Hawthorne, Rudyard Kipling, Mark Twain, Henry David Thoreau and Willa Cather all claimed to derive their inspiration from Monadnock. Although the mountain can be seen from virtually everywhere in southern New Hampshire, the view from the Sloanes' property is considered the most spiritual. <br /><br />Eventually the Cathedral in the Pines became more than a family enterprise. In keeping with the Sloanes' beliefs, it has always been open to all faiths. Christians, Jews, Muslims and Buddhists have been welcomed to the cathedral in the spirit of brotherhood. The thousands of visitors who arrive annually from May 1 to October 31 are immediately struck by the serenity and acceptance that pervades the cathedral. <br /><br />Perhaps the most striking edifice is the cathedral's main altar. It has been built with stones from every state in the Union and from every American President since Harry Truman. Congress declared it the Altar of the Nation in 1957. It contains a stone from Plymouth, England and another from Plymouth, Massachusetts, the starting and finishing points of the Mayflower voyage. There are stones from the battlefields of Lexington and Concord, the Parthenon in Athens and the Coliseum in Rome. There are huge slabs from a quarry in Maryland that straddles the Mason-Dixon line. Soil from Mt. Zion in Israel was used to make the mortar that holds the stones in place. Most notable for the Sloanes, the mayor in the German town where Sandy Sloane was shot down donated one of the stones. <br /><br />Also not to be overlooked is a 55 foot tower dedicated to American women who served their country as nurses in wartime and in other capacities. The bell tower was partially designed by Douglas Sloane III. It features plaques honouring pioneer women, women in the military, battlefield nurses, Clara Barton and women who served in the Salvation Army, YWCA and USO. It also honors a host of others from the Sisters of Charity, war correspondents and women wartime factory workers exemplified by the iconic Rosie the Riveter. <br /><br />The centrepiece of the Cathedral in the Pines is the cathedral. An open air rustic memorial to peace and brotherhood, it attracts thousands of visitors eager to participate in the services. A memorable sunrise service cannot help but inspire those who have the privilege of attending. <br /><br />Throughout the season, a variety of one off and annual events take place on a daily basis. These include more traditional events like the Annual Jewish Service and the Annual Wedding Vows Renewal Service. But they also include events like the Annual Mother's Day Blessing of the Bikers service for the motorcycle community. <br /><br />The Cathedral in the Pines relies heavily not only on donations to continue funding its mission, but on volunteers as well. Everything from sweeping the grounds, to repairing damage done by sometimes severe New Hampshire winters, to bake sales held to raise money requires volunteers. <br /><br />The Cathedral in the Pines is worth the trip to the tiny township of Rindge, New Hampshire.
